Obverse description High-relief bust of Francisco Goya facing slightly left, with curly hair and an open collar, dominating the field. The legend 'FRANCISCO GOYA' curves along the left and upper border, with the dates '1746-1828' along the right. The engraver's signature 'Badia' appears incuse at the lower right of the truncation.

Reverse description High-relief depiction of Goya's painting 'La Maja Desnuda', showing a reclining nude female figure on cushions and drapery, facing the viewer. The legend 'MAJA DESNUDA' is inscribed along the upper border, and the fineness and weight mark 'Ag.999 1 oz' appears in the lower exergue.
